Identify the mistake and correct it in the work shown for solving the following inequality. 9x + 9 > 12x + 6 -3x > -3 x > 1

Given:

The inequality is

[tex]9x+9>12x+6[/tex]

To find:

The mistake in the given solution and correct it.

Solution:

We have,

[tex]9x+9>12x+6[/tex]

Isolating variable on one side, we get

[tex]9x-12x>6-9[/tex]

[tex]-3x>-3[/tex]

On dividing both sides by -3,  we get

[tex]\dfrac{-3x}{-3}<\dfrac{-3}{-3}[/tex]

Because if an inequality is multiplied or divided by a negative number, then the sign of inequality must be changed.

[tex]x<1[/tex]

Therefore, there is a mistake in last step because the sign of inequality remains same after diving it by -3 and the correct solution is [tex]x<1[/tex].
